Confirming Lead Presence: The Importance of Water Testing
Before making assumptions about your water quality, it’s essential to conduct a water test. Home testing kits are readily available and allow you to check for lead levels directly from the comfort of your home. Alternatively, you can send a sample to a certified laboratory for a more thorough analysis. Make sure to follow the instructions carefully to obtain the most accurate results. If your water tests high for lead, it’s important to take prompt action.
Understanding Lead Treatment Technologies
When it comes to treating lead contamination, there are several technologies available that effectively remove lead from drinking water. One popular method is through the use of reverse osmosis systems. These systems use a semi-permeable membrane to filter out lead and other contaminants, providing you with cleaner, safer water.
Another option is a point-of-use lead removal filter. These filters, which are often installed at the faucet or as part of the pitcher, specifically target lead and can significantly reduce its levels. It’s important to select a filter that is certified for lead removal to ensure its effectiveness.
Choosing the Right Size for Your Needs
Proper equipment sizing is crucial for maximizing the efficiency of your lead treatment system. Several factors come into play when determining the right size:
- Flow Rate: This is the rate at which water flows through your system, usually measured in gallons per minute (GPM). Consider your household's peak water usage to ensure consistent flow.
- Grain Capacity: This indicates the amount of contaminants the system can effectively remove before needing maintenance. It's essential to select a system with an appropriate grain capacity based on your household's water consumption.
- Gallons Per Day (GPD): This metric describes how much water the treatment system can purify or filter in a day. It’s advisable to choose a GPD rating that exceeds your daily needs.
- Tank Size: For systems that use tanks for filtration or storage, the size should align with your water usage patterns to prevent running out of treated water.
Maintenance: Keeping Your System Efficient
Even the best lead treatment systems require regular maintenance to ensure they operate effectively. The maintenance requirements generally include:
- Replacing filters: Depending on usage and the specific model, filters may need replacement every 6 to 12 months. Always refer to the manufacturer’s guidelines for your specific system.
- Flushing the system: Some systems may require periodic flushing to remove sediment or build-up. This helps maintain water quality and system performance.
- Checking connections: Regularly inspect hoses and fittings for any leaks or deterioration. Immediate repairs can prevent larger issues down the line.
What to Consider Before Purchasing
Before you make a purchase, keep these key considerations in mind:
- Certifications: Ensure that the system is certified by reputable organizations for lead removal.
- Compatibility: Check that the system fits your existing plumbing setup, or if adjustments are needed.
- Capacity vs. Demand: Understand your household’s water consumption to select a system that can meet your needs without overextending its capabilities.
Avoiding Common Mistakes
Here are some common pitfalls to avoid when addressing lead contamination:
- Neglecting maintenance: Skipping maintenance can significantly reduce the effectiveness of your treatment system and lead to re-contamination.
- Choosing based on price alone: While budget is important, prioritize performance and safety when selecting treatment equipment.
- Ignoring installation instructions: Improper installation can compromise the system's effectiveness. Always follow the manufacturer's guidelines or consult a professional if needed.
